Keep an eye out for things that will get unclean; for example, open shelves flanking the range look amazing, but you'll have to clean the products resting on them often since grease splatters. Put a line of silicone along the joint in between the counter and backsplash behind the sink (they make it to match grout colors), to prevent water from darkening your grout.

1/ 9How Much Does a Kitchen Remodelling Cost? The response is "a lot." According to Remodeling, in our location of New York City a major high end kitchen renovation is estimated to cost an eye-popping $155,000; in St. Louis the exact same grade cooking area remodel is $135,000; in Houston it's $125,000.

Renovation breaks out projects into 3 grades: small, major-midrange, and major-upscale. Which's important, since if you're planning to change whatever; alter the footprint; relocation plumbing, gas, or electrical; or remove walls all of which we did that's a significant task. And if More In-Depth want completely incorporated panel-ready appliances, solid shaker doors, and stone counter tops as we did that's thought about upscale.

A midrange remodel, with semi-custom cabinets, brand-new countertops and devices, and an island would be about $81,000. Most property owners have the ability to land somewhere between small and midrange. According to Houzz, the nationwide average spend has to do with $42,000. But we 'd purchased a genuine fixer-upper, fully knowing we 'd need to open this 1946 home's dark, cramped galley kitchen area.
And where Renovation bases estimates on a 200-sq.-ft. kitchen, ours remaining in a city metropolitan city is much smaller sized at 140 sq. ft. I assured my spouse that we might get a significant upscale remodel at a near midrange rate, and we set our budget at $95,000. However since this wasn't my first rodeo (I have actually refurbished every home I've owned), I place on my kitchen organizer hat and set myself an individual goal to discover at least $30,000 in savings.
